Overview

Revitalight Skin Care System provides a whole new approach to the anti-aging industry. Instead of using topical solutions or invasive surgical procedures, Revitalight uses light therapy to smooth the surface of the skin and promote the production of collagen from within. This process is known as "photopulsation" and, while it is generally done in a clinic setting, there is no pain or recovery time associated with the procedure. The light that is used in photopulsation therapy consists of light-emitting diodes (LED's) similar to the ones found in alarm clocks and other types of electronic equipment.

In addition to treatments for the face, Revitalight offers a hand spa that is said to turn back the clock on your hands. According to the website, most Revitalight treatments are done in 20-minute increments and a series of six applications in one or two-week increments is generally recommended. While the treatments do need to take place in a clinic or spa, Revitalight claims that the cost for treatments is very reasonable. Prices will vary from location to location and no real range is given.

Product Details

LED therapy, the basis for the Revitalight system, has actually been used by NASA to promote healing, where it was found to stimulate the production of collagen as well. This discovery naturally led to the use of LED's in anti-aging treatments and now there are both home and clinical procedures using photopulsation to rejuvenate the skin. There is research and plenty of customer testimonials to suggest that this process can be effective in making the skin look younger.

However, the process is not completed in a single session; customers will need to pay for multiple treatments to get the desired result. This poses an expense to the user as well as an inconvenience in making multiple appointments over the course of a couple of months. When you consider that there are many effective topical anti-aging solutions available that can be easily applied at home, you must determine whether the Revitalight Skin Care System will be worth your time and money.

The Good

  • LED treatments have been shown to have a positive effect on the skin.
  • The treatments are painless and require no recovery time.

The Bad

  • Multiple treatments are required to achieve the desired effect.
  • You must go to a spa or clinic to receive the treatments.
  • The cost may be rather high to get the results that you want.

The Bottom Line

If you are considering a surgical procedure to bring your skin back to a more youthful state, Revitalight may be a good, noninvasive option for you. However, if a simple anti-aging product is what you are seeking, this procedure may cost more time and money than you want to invest.
